For those who wonder how Intamin got a hold on RMC's drugs, here is my attempt to share some insight. Back at EAS 2018 last September, I talked to Camiel Bilsen who is Intamin's new young coaster designer. The new designs are a team effort but he's played a decisive part in the bolder approach we see now. I remember him telling me that Intamin's competitors are "doing left and right crazy elements" and that his company has to go beyond unspoken rules to "stay on top of the game". Now I truly see what he meant!

That's what the young guy did on NL2 back as an engineering student. It's a wonderful story that he's now able to share his vision and passion on real life, high scale projects like this!
